There are so many your children can show kindness at home. give them some ideas to get started and then let them think of their own. do a chore for a sibling. take younger siblings outside to play. don’t complain all day long. draw a picture for a family member. help with the dishes. give a hug. set the table.

Acts of kindness for kids. performing acts of kindness as a family is a great way to teach kids compassion and instill a habit of giving back. doing simple acts of kindness may seem like a small thing–but it can have a big impact. according to a parents survey, kindness is the #1 value parents want to instill in their children.
